Transaction 62ce274c64c944c3aa30eb7bb4e6ccbfdffcd414dd51ef46e1206a1600a0bf38

5 Input
2 Outputs
  • 62ce274c64c944c3aa30eb7bb4e6ccbfdffcd414dd51ef46e1206a1600a0bf38:0
  • value  1356154889
    address  38PfczDhe2KPxQ2W1pHRcaH6KqeUd8C61F
  • 62ce274c64c944c3aa30eb7bb4e6ccbfdffcd414dd51ef46e1206a1600a0bf38:1
  • value  10000000000
    address  149aLo2WZU2tYBXggS2uASFX6vQKhokwRE